TWO DAY PETROL STATION CLOSURE
08 Jul 2009
Petrol stations throughout Italy will be closed on 8 and 9 July 2009 due to a strike over several industry issues. Three unions are organising the action to call for the modernisation of the stations, as well as to protest high costs and long working hours. Petrol stations located on city roads will begin observing the strike at 1930 local time on 7 July, while those on highways will begin at 2200 local time. The work stoppage will continue until late on 9 July. Although the strike is expected to affect most cities, it will not be observed in the L'Aquila area, where the G-8 Summit will be held.
